    Gold price hits record high on looming US tariff fears

    Gold hit a document excessive on Thursday as traders fretted over potential US tariffs and as a rising bullion stockpile in New York created a scarcity in London.

    The benchmark worth rose to $2,798 per troy ounce, surpassing its October document and taking its beneficial properties to 7 per cent this yr, as merchants hedge towards a possible shift in US trade coverage.

    US President Donald Trump has threatened to impose 25 per cent tariffs on all of the nation’s imports from Canada and Mexico from Saturday, triggering worry available in the market that sweeping tariffs may apply to gold, which has traditionally been exempt from import duties.

    Merchants have been amassing a bullion stockpile on Comex, the New York commodity trade, the place inventories have shot up 75 per cent for the reason that US election. The worth of the stockpile rose to $85bn on Thursday, representing greater than 30.4mn troy ounces, based on Comex knowledge.

    The surge into New York has depleted shares of readily available gold in London, the place there may be at present a queue of 4 to eight weeks to withdraw it from the Financial institution of England.

    A weakening US greenback additionally helped to gasoline the gold rally, because it makes bullion cheaper to purchase utilizing different currencies.

    Underscoring the market’s bullishness, brief positions for gold futures have fallen to their lowest stage since April 2020, based on knowledge from the Commodity Futures Buying and selling Fee, the US derivatives regulator.

    “There may be numerous concern over tariffs,” stated Suki Cooper, analyst at Commonplace Chartered. “Gold’s protected haven enchantment actually kicks in, when there’s a broad-based asset danger.”

    Sometimes gold advantages from decrease rates of interest, as a result of bullion is a non-yielding asset, nonetheless that correlation has damaged down in latest months.

    Gold’s rise on Thursday got here a day after the US Federal Reserve held rates of interest regular and chair Jay Powell signalled warning over additional price cuts.

    Cooper stated that, whereas gold was prone to hit contemporary highs in coming weeks, the rally may sluggish later within the yr. “If we see additional price cuts within the first half of the yr, that may assist gold, then that tailwind will subside within the second half of the yr,” she stated.

    Analysts at MUFG additionally instructed shoppers that gold had “the impetus to go a lot additional within the brief time period”, because the market turned to gold as a geopolitical hedge towards the uncertainties of the Trump administration.

    “Additionally, rising market central banks proceed to be buy bullion,” they added.
